Kosovo Democratic Party Organising Secretary Betim Djoshi has reacted after the country's elections closes in the north
He has written there were zero voters at the polls and that hundreds of thousands of euros were lost without any results.
“Zero voters through polling. School closed. Loss of hundreds of thousands of euros. No results. Rewind to zero. Now, this masquerade, because that's what it is, who is he serving? Why this tenacity to destroy Kosovo so much. Where were the prime minister's loyal Serbs? Through these elections, the weakness of this power was only involved once more. We've told you from the start that this process is anti-legal, well thought out and, worse, harmful as it proved to be. However, one thing, through these elections, the prime minister and government have managed to do -- irresistibly damaging Kosovo and democratic processes. What now, Prime Minister?
